(250221) -- RIYADH, Feb. 21, 2025 (Xinhua) -- Arab leaders pose for a group photo during a meeting in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, on Feb. 21, 2025. Leaders of Egypt, Jordan,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ates (UAE), Qatar, Kuwait, and Bahrain met in Riyadh on Friday to discuss the Palestinian issue and the developments in the Gaza Strip, the official Saudi Press Agency (SPA) reported.
